I was happy to find a pleasant, independent motel in this suburb on the western edge of Phoenix. Had hoped to stay over en route to LA the following day for Thankgiving Week. This place offered me a king-size, spacious and very clean non-smoking room with full-size fridge and small microwave set-up, table and chairs, and decent furnishings. Easy in and out, very clean bathroom with everything functional and a large counter by the sink. The only drawbacks were a firm mattress and sound from owner family's quarters sharing my walls. However, I slept through any disturbance and left the next morning refreshed for the remaining six hr. drive into Los Angeles. No coffee or breakfast amenities, but a good place to stay for a decent price. I'd go back! Also, plenty of hot water, very nice since I wanted a bath that night and got a good one!

The Westward Motel in Buckeye deserves to be called the Oasis, for it truly is. The AC hadn't been turned on before our arrival, so we went to look for supper as the room cooled. Outside temps were in upper 90s.||||The room was recently redone: refrigerator, microwave, walls freshly painted, bathroom with new floor and tub tiling--all very pleasant. The furnishings were not new, but the beds were very comfortable; the towels and bed linens fresh. The wi-fi was good.||||This is a good motel, especially for the price. Nothing fancy, but a good night's sleep with no traffic noise well west of the hubbub of Phoenix.||||There was only one eatery open for an evening meal, Mikey's , a taqueria, across the street from the motel. It has a fine selection with typical dishes and even sopes, all at a very good price.
